"I pushed Brooke's body off the bridge in the dark of night. Ten years later, I would meet her for the first time."
That is how it begins. Not with an explanation - with a crime. And a mystery that crosses infinite worlds.
Physicist Brooke Adims has spent a decade chasing a discovery that should be impossible. Deputy Minister of Science Maximillion Nilson is fleeing a theocracy that will kill him to preserve its grip on power. And an Archbishop will stop at nothing to destroy what Brooke has found, because the truth it reveals could unmake his entire faith.
What they all have in common: the Nexus.
A hidden threshold that allows travel between parallel Earths. And the most dangerous discovery in the history of every universe that has ever existed.
Because something is using the Nexus too. Something that wants all of creation to end.
Eternity's Shadow is a fast-paced, emotionally layered multiverse thriller that blends hard science fiction with political intrigue, guilt, redemption, and the question of whether the choices we make define us across every version of reality we might have lived.
Fans of Blake Crouch's Dark Matter, Isaac Asimov's Foundation, and The Space Between Worlds will find a gripping, thought-provoking read that does not let go.
Book 1 of the Shadow Trilogy. Book 2, Pandora's Shadow, is coming soon.

From the very first line"I pushed Brooke’s body off the bridge..."Eternity’s Shadow grabs you by the throat and doesn’t let go. I went into this book expecting a sci-fi thriller, but what I found was something deeper, darker, and far more emotionally layered.

At its core, this is a story about guilt and redemption wrapped inside a high-stakes, multiversal chase. The protagonist’s internal turmoil is just as gripping as the external chaos he’s thrown into. That initial act of violence isn’t just shock value it becomes the emotional thread pulling us through a maze of alternate realities, each more twisted and unpredictable than the last.

Brooke, in particular, stood out to me. She’s not just some mysterious figure or emotional crutchshe’s an anchor, a compass, and at times, a terrifying force in her own right. The way Canton writes her so enigmatic, yet somehow familiar makes her feel like both guide and ghost.

The Nexus itself is stunningly realized. Canton clearly has a talent for world-building, but what impressed me most was how it never slowed the story down. Every new layer of reality introduced new threats, new ethical dilemmas, and yet it never felt convoluted. The pace is relentless, but purposeful. I kept telling myself “just one more chapter,” and before I knew it, it was 3 a.m.

What really stayed with me, though, was the emotional weight. This isn't just a cool sci-fi premise it's a meditation on the choices we make, the versions of ourselves we leave behind, and whether we can ever truly outrun the consequences of our actions.

If I had to nitpick, I'd say a few scenes in the middle felt slightly rushed, especially when some of the alternate realities were so rich they could have used a bit more breathing room. But honestly, that’s a small quibble in an otherwise exceptional book.

Eternity’s Shadow is a haunting, fast-paced, and deeply human journey through the multiverse. If you like your speculative fiction with a heavy dose of heart and a few mind-bending twists you won’t want to miss this one.

This book shouldn’t work, a protagonist who opens by admitting murder? Yet Canton makes it compelling. The multiverse-hopping is inventive (doorways to dying worlds, cosmic destroyers), and Brooke’s cold pragmatism always do what I tell you raises fascinating questions about free will vs. survival. Where it stumbles: the villains feel underdeveloped, and action sequences sometimes blur. But the core themes, redemption across infinite realities, the weight of one dark act linger long after the last page.
